More Information On Robert Abner
39-year-old Robert Abner has been identified as the primary person of interest to authorities in Joyce Patterson's kidnapping. Additionally, some wonder if he may also be connected to a Garden Plain bank robbery which took place on June 27th.

Authorities are considering the possibility that the man in the Garden Plain State Bank surveillance photo could also be 39-year-old Robert Abner. They can't say for sure, but they aren't crossing him off their list of potential suspects.
Abner is wanted for questioning in the abduction of 48-year-old Joyce Patterson from Viola.
His neighbors were shocked to hear the news.
"No, no he just seemed like an average Joe, you know. He was out mowing the yard doing his thing like everybody else does," Abner's neighbor, Carl Parker said.
Court documents show Abner twice married and twice divorced. His second wife filed a restraining order in 2003. She said he threatened to kill her and hurt her children. She did not want to speak on camera, but her family said until authorities contact Abner, they worry about her safety.
A warrant was issued for Abner's arrest in November 2007, due to him owing his first wife nearly $10,000 in back child support.
Abner has rented a secluded home on W. 50th Street for the past year and a half. His landlord said he's never been a problem. Neighbors said they don't see him much, but also said he's never lead them to believe he's anything other than a quiet man who keeps to himself.
Authorities said it's possible Abner may be headed for Oregon. He drives a 1995 Blue Lexus SC400 with Kansas tags, 573-AMM.
Anyone with any information is urged to call 911.
